is course offers an in-depth exploration of family decision-making processes for a wide range of
wants and needs. The five-step decision-making process includes recognizing existing needs,
identifying alternatives to fulfill identified needs, evaluating identified alternatives to meet needs,
implementing alternatives, and evaluating the alternatives selected. But how families identify, use,
produce, and manage resources isn’t rigid – a range of historical, environmental, and cultural
influences make family decision making processes, and family resource management, different for
everyone.

This is an example of a so-called “review article.” In this type of article, experts summarize and
evaluate a body of research on a particular topic. In this case, the authors are reviewing various
study techniques and evaluating which methods result in the most effective and efficient
learning.
